Sr. Automation Machine Builder

Full Time Wyoming, MI, US

JOB OVERVIEW

We are seeking a skilled and detail-oriented Automation Machine Builder to join our team in Wyoming, Michigan. In this role, you will be responsible for assembling, integrating, and troubleshooting custom automated machinery and systems used in manufacturing environments. The ideal candidate will have a strong mechanical and electrical background, as well as a working knowledge of industrial robotics and how they integrate into automation systems.

RESPONSIBILITIES

  • Assemble mechanical, electrical, pneumatic, and robotic components to build custom automation machines according to engineering drawings and schematics.
  • Integrate and support robotic systems (e.g., FANUC, ABB, Yaskawa, etc.) within automated machinery.
  • Install wiring, sensors, actuators, motors, robotic end-of-arm tooling (EOAT), and control panels.
  • Test,debug, andfine-tune machines and robotic cells to ensure optimal performance and safety.
  • Collaborate closely with engineers, electricians, controls technicians, and programmers during design and build phases.
  • Modify mechanical and robotic assemblies based on performance testing and engineering input.
  • Maintain a clean and organized work area, adhering to all safety protocols and company policies.
  • Document build processes and provide feedback for product and process improvements.
  • Occasionally assist with installation and commissioning of machines and robotics at customer sites.

QUALIFICATIONS

  • High school diploma or GEDrequired;technical certification or associate degree in Mechatronics, Robotics, Industrial Technology, or a related field preferred.
  • 3+ years of experience in machine building, automation systems, or industrial equipment assembly.
  • Hands-on experience with industrial robotic systems (e.g., FANUC, ABB, KUKA, Yaskawa) preferred.
  • Strong understanding of mechanical, electrical, and robotic integration principles.
  • Proficientin reading and interpreting blueprints, CAD drawings, and electrical/robotic schematics.
  • Familiarity with safety systems related to robotic automation (e.g., light curtains, safety relays, interlocks).
  • Strong troubleshooting and problem-solving skills.
  • Ability to work independently and in a team environment.
  • Willingness to travel occasionally for installations or on-site support.
